I ride a Giant mtb. I took the dirt tires off and put smoothies on. I'm 67 and ride 10 miles a day, it keeps me in shape and thinking young. Don't stop riding!!
I bought a Raliegh Compitition, in 1970, paid $220.00 for it. That was a lot of money then I had just gotten out of the army, it was Compagnolo equiped, both derailors and forks. It was a great bike once you got used to the Brooks leather saddle, they didn't have padded shorts then either. Rode the hell out of that bike,lived in Hawaii then sold itvwehen I moved to Idaho in 73, wish I still had it.
